Common Sewing Machine Problems
1. Thread Breakage
Thread breakage is a common problem during sewing.
- Causes: Incorrect threading, high tension, poor quality thread
- Solution: Re-thread machine, adjust tension, use good quality thread
2. Needle Breakage
Needle may break during stitching.
- Causes: Wrong needle size, bent needle, improper installation
- Solution: Replace needle, use correct size, fix properly
3. Skipped Stitches
Some stitches are missed during sewing.
- Causes: Damaged needle, incorrect threading
- Solution: Replace needle, re-thread machine
4. Uneven Stitches
Stitches may appear loose or tight.
- Causes: Incorrect thread tension
- Solution: Adjust tension properly
5. Fabric Not Feeding Properly
Fabric does not move smoothly during stitching.
- Causes: Dirty feed dog, low presser foot pressure
- Solution: Clean feed dog, adjust pressure
6. Machine Noise
Unusual noise may occur during operation.
- Causes: Lack of lubrication, loose parts
- Solution: Oil machine, tighten parts

Preventive Measures
Many problems can be avoided by proper care and maintenance.
- Clean machine regularly
- Use correct needle and thread
- Follow proper threading method
- Lubricate moving parts
- Check machine settings
Preventive maintenance reduces machine problems.

Safety Precautions
Safety should be maintained during trouble-shooting.
- Switch off machine before repair
- Handle tools carefully
- Avoid touching moving parts
- Use proper lighting
These precautions help in preventing accidents.
